By overseeing the daily operations of our stores, including personnel management and inventory control, our General Managers keep customers coming back by providing a positive experience from start to finish – and keeping associates happy, too. How would you like Sundays off? Yes, every Sunday we’re closed! Job Description What would you do? – The Specifics Achieve and maintain the highest level of customer service. Monitor and achieve profit, sales and performance goals (i.e. reviewing the P&L). Monitor sales results against budgeted. Ensure all store associates achieve and maintain the highest level of customer service. Investigate and compile competitive information. Provide daily and weekly statistics to District Manager and corporate office. Ensure store promotions, advertising, and visual merchandising are in place and all associates and doctors are aware of current promotions. Hire, supervise and train all store associates. Motivate associates to exceed performance standards. Interface and maintain appropriate professional relations with the doctor, other National Vision associates and customers. Qualifications Are you the right fit? – The Suitable Talent Ability to read, analyze and interpret general business periodicals, technical procedures or governmental regulations. Ability to effectively present information and respond to questions from groups of managers, clients, customers, and the general public. Ability to calculate figures and amounts. Ability to define problems, collect data, establish facts and draw valid conclusions. Management experience in retail and/or optical industry. Proficient computer skills.
